我是 LaTeX 和 Stack Exchange 的新用户,所以请对我宽容一点!
我发布了这个问题,“较旧的 MiKTeX 2.1 文件可以与较新的 MiKTeX 2.9 及其 TeXworks 用户界面一起使用吗?”,我想着用另一种方式来实现我公司想要做的事情。
我们有数千个使用旧版 MiKTeX 2.1 创建的 *.tex 文件,据我所知,它已有 15 年历史。我们的文档相当简单,其中很多都使用几乎相同的“格式”。我正在编写的 100 多页用户手册使用文档类“specification.cls”,对于包,它使用 testplan、graphicx、rotating、multirow、comment、tabularx 和 lscape。
我刚加入这家公司时还不太熟悉,已经在当前的 MiKTeX 2.9 下创建了几个 LaTeX 文档,但为了能够使用 MiKTeX 2.1,我的指示是卸载 MiKTeX 2.9,然后仅使用 TeXmF 目录使用 2.1。我仅将路径设置为 2.1 目录,但所有内容(TeXworks 和 2.1 目录可执行文件)仍采用 2.9 行为。
我是否可以以某种方式(像 Java 一样)使用 TeXmF 目录处理两个不同的 MiKTeX 安装,并让它们留在各自的小区域并尊重 Windows 路径设置,而不是它们正在监听的任何隐藏的东西(可能是 Windows 注册表)。
这是我的问题。我可以同时安装 MiKTeX 2.1 和 MiKTeX 2.9 并让它们正常运行吗?因为我需要更新 *.tex 文件,慢慢地转换那些 LaTeX 文档(对于那些渲染方式不同的文档,比如我目前正在处理的相对较大的用户指南)。这实际上不是一个文档的问题——而是成千上万个文档的问题。谢谢。
编辑:当我说我已经创建了几个 LaTeX 文档时,我实际上只是从公司网络复制了现有的 LaTeX 文档并修改了措辞(文本内容)。虽然我是一名开发人员,但我在这里确实是一个新手。